Call of the Void in Dungeons & Dragons 5e

Call of the Void

Weapon

Legendary Conjuration Requires Attunement

Can only be used by one who has seen the Void.   Call to Arms: Any Demon (challenge level 10 and below) slain with Call of the Void will have its soul stored into the blade and can be called upon for one battle (after two turns, the soul will be removed).   Soul Cairn: Depending on player level, the soul can store multiple souls within it (LVL 1-5: 1, LVL 5-10: 2, LVL 10-15: 3, LVL 15+: 4). Souls can only be used one at a time.   Void Visage: When used, it summons the visage of a Void Guardian into the minds of the enemies of the wielder. Enemies must make a constitution roll above the PC's AC, or become insane (must roll for constitution to be brought back). Can only be used once per day.

Description


During the Great Demon Unity, an adolescent Void Guardian was slain by a knight named Ingrannus, as it attempted to destroy a large city. It's parts were used to create many powerful weapons and armor that was later used during the great war. Only one of those creations is known to exist as the others have mysteriously disappeared from the owners. The sword known as Call of the Void has been shown to have the ability to be sent into the void then summoned back with the use of a spell known only by a cult of serpent worshippers known as the Cult of the Serpent. When used in battle, it can absorb and store the souls of demons within it, which can be used against the wielders enemies, making it a useful weapon for spellswords and the like. It also seems to have a telepathic aspect to it as it has been known to send images of great serpents into the minds of the wielders enemies, who will often flee from it.

Type Damage Damage Range
None 1d8+8 Slashing


Weight: 5lb
